Sentamu stands up for Freedom whilst Brown bottles it again

What a contrast between a hero and a coward.

This morning on the BBC's Andrew Marr show the splendid Archbishop of York, Dr John Sentamu, cut up his dog collar in protest at Robert Mugabe's destruction of the identity of the people and civil society in Zimbabwe. Sentamu, a former Bishop of Birmingham, was born in Uganda. His principalled stand contrasts strongly with the abject cowardice of the British government which could this week have stood up for freedom in Zimbabwe. But Gordon Brown bottled it yet again in a show of total neglect.

Brown should have gone to the EU/Africa summit in Lisbon and called for the arrest of Mugabe on charges of fraud, tyrrany, and attempted genocide. Britain has a deep responsibility to stand up for the rights and the identity of all people in Zimbabwe, a once proud Nation that should be the bread basket of Africa. And yet this unprincipalled government did not have the courage or the self belief to do the right thing.

Shame on them. And hurrah for Dr Sentamu.
